On average, employees in Auburn, AL at SouthWare Innovations give their company a 3.8 rating out of 5.0 based on 1, whereas overall Average Rating of SouthWare Innovations is 3.8 out of 5.0 based on 1 SouthWare Innovations Review Ratings. The happiest SouthWare Innovations employees in Auburn, AL are Anonymous Employees submitting an average rating of 3.8.
"Southware is a high-integrity company. They strongly support their dealer base."
Update your browser to have a more positive job search experience.
Upgrade My Browser